 Dave,
 Most government produced maps are in the public domain.  For example
 there are no copyright restrictions at all on USGS topo maps.  I assume
 NOAA is the same -- though I have no personal knowledge of this.
 
 Peace, Brian
  >>
Yes NOAA charts are public domain and *can* be reproduced.  One comment is be
careful if you are making a Black and White copy.  The colors of land, tide
land and water depths are important.  Once I had a hard time following a B&W
chart at low tide!  :(
